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
570157101 3006 27974060890
2579 4733669089 46970
2579 4733669089 46970
94955371 9831839371 219862 918654 0375409
All about undefined
Interested in learning more?
2579 4733669089 46970
94955371 9831839371 219862 918654 0375409
See more
878699 41 639614686
588 15502043 20
See more
44200 05263795014 84907962731
774 4280 98050 2973
See more